Polish[edit]
Pronunciation[edit]
Noun[edit]
meteorolog m pers
Declension[edit]
Declension of meteorolog
singular | plural | |
---|---|---|
nominative | meteorolog | meteorolodzy/meteorologowie |
genitive | meteorologa | meteorologów |
dative | meteorologowi | meteorologom |
accusative | meteorologa | meteorologów |
instrumental | meteorologiem | meteorologami |
locative | meteorologu | meteorologach |
vocative | meteorologu | meteorolodzy/meteorologowie |

Romanian[edit]
Etymology[edit]
Borrowed from French météorologue.
Pronunciation[edit]
Noun[edit]
meteorolog m (plural meteorologi, feminine equivalent meteorologă)
Declension[edit]
Declension of meteorolog
singular | plural | |||
---|---|---|---|---|
indefinite articulation | definite articulation | indefinite articulation | definite articulation | |
nominative/accusative | (un) meteorolog | meteorologul | (niște) meteorologi | meteorologii |
genitive/dative | (unui) meteorolog | meteorologului | (unor) meteorologi | meteorologilor |
vocative | meteorologule | meteorologilor |

Swedish[edit]
Noun[edit]
meteorolog c
- a meteorologist (weather specialist)
Declension[edit]
Declension of meteorolog | ||||
---|---|---|---|---|
Singular | Plural | |||
Indefinite | Definite | Indefinite | Definite | |
Nominative | meteorolog | meteorologen | meteorologer | meteorologerna |
Genitive | meteorologs | meteorologens | meteorologers | meteorologernas |
